What affects the price

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. What is rubber roofing and is it suitable for Cleveland?

Rubber roofing, often EPDM, is a synthetic rubber material used for flat or low-slope roofs. It's known for its durability and excellent waterproofing capabilities, making it suitable for Cleveland's climate with its snow and rain. It can effectively shed water and resist damage from temperature fluctuations. A professional can assess if it's the right fit for your specific roof structure.

What is involved in installing metal roofing in Cleveland?

Installing metal roofing in Cleveland involves preparing the roof deck, installing a protective underlayment, and then securely fastening the metal panels. Special attention is paid to flashing around vents, chimneys, and edges to ensure a watertight seal against snow and rain. Proper ventilation is also critical to manage moisture and prevent ice dams.
